### What is Tesla Optimus Gen 3?
The **Tesla Optimus Gen 3** is the third generation of Tesla’s humanoid robot, designed to integrate Tesla’s artificial intelligence and cutting-edge technologies. Initially introduced as a concept, Optimus has been envisioned as a versatile robot capable of performing a variety of tasks—ranging from mundane household chores to complex industrial operations.
The robot is equipped with advanced AI that allows it to interact with humans, learn from its environment, and perform physical tasks in a human-like manner. While the first two generations of Tesla Optimus were impressive in their own right, the **Gen 3** upgrades are expected to bring the robot to a whole new level of sophistication and capability.
